Class 4: intentions does not equal to results

Today, mr Rizzo introduces a few ways to analyze issues around the world through the lens oaf an economist. One of them will be to compare the change of price and benefits. Although by this method we could not really solve the problems around us, we understand the concepts and laws behind how everything happens the way it is. With that he comes out three reasons to study economics: have a sense of wonder about the world around us, understand the concepts of how things work and know the facts. A good intention doesn't really bring good result into the equation unless we understand the facts and concepts of how everything works out.
